I scored this RC10 Truck on ebay germany. Costs: 60€ (+/- $80)

Image

The truck is in a really good shape and just needs a clean up. It's a B chassis and as you can see it has been little used, has just some scratches. Just the anodizing is faded on some places but that's no longer tragic.

Plus it is fully equipped with Futaba electronics: Futaba Mangum Sport Radio ( FP-T2PB), Futaba FP-S148 Servo and Futaba MC 210CB esc :) The motor is a Reedy Elite Stock one :)

It also came with some other stuff like 2 battery packs, the original associated greases and oils, resistor and wiring, the original charge cord, some decals....and the original documentation/owner manuals!

As I said it came from germany but I wonder if the previous owner bought it once in the US / brought it from the US, because it's a 75mhz radio -> we only use 27mhz and 40mhz over here! I also found an invoice from an US shop in the package: Hobby Shack - Supermarket of Hobby Goods, Encino, California (dated 11/09/1994).

by Charlie don't surf
Vales' truck is a short run piece. (Like the B/W CE and TC) those arms also came on the 7035 with the worlds rear bulkhead intermittently (I have rears NIP but still searching for NIP fronts) they're glass impregnated and very robust. They used the in competiton during 1994-1995 until the T2, then 7011's came with the T2 arms. That chassis might not be countersunk for the 6 gear either
